What is tencel fabric vs cotton: key differences explained

Dec. 17, 2025



1. Overview of Tencel Fabric and Cotton

1.1 What is Tencel Fabric?

Tencel, also known as lyocell, is an eco-friendly fabric made from the pulp of eucalyptus trees. It is known for its silky texture, breathability, and moisture-wicking properties.

1.2 What is Cotton?

Cotton is a natural fiber obtained from the cotton plant. It is widely popular for its softness, versatility, and comfort. Cotton fabrics are known for their durability and ease of care.

2. Key Differences Between Tencel and Cotton

2.1 Fiber Source and Production Process

Tencel is produced through a closed-loop process that minimizes environmental impact, while cotton requires significant water and pesticide use during its cultivation.

2.2 Breathability and Moisture Management

Tencel is highly breathable and adept at wicking moisture away from the body, making it great for activewear, whereas cotton absorbs moisture but can take longer to dry, which may lead to discomfort in humid conditions.

2.3 Softness and Comfort

Both fabrics are soft, but Tencel has a more luxurious feel and drapes beautifully, offering a higher level of comfort compared to standard cotton fabrics.

4. Actual Use Experience

4.1 Comfort and Wearability

Users have reported that Tencel feels softer against the skin compared to cotton, especially in clothing worn for extended periods.

4.2 Durability and Longevity

Cotton is generally very durable, but Tencel can be more prone to wear and tear if not cared for properly, making proper maintenance essential.

4.3 Care and Maintenance

Tencel fabrics usually require gentler washing conditions to maintain their qualities, while cotton is easier to wash and maintain but may shrink in hot water.

6. Suggestions for Applicable Groups

6.1 Best Uses for Tencel

Tencel is ideal for individuals looking for sustainable fashion options, activewear, and comfortable sleepwear due to its luxurious soft feel and moisture-wicking properties.

6.2 Best Uses for Cotton

Cotton is suitable for everyday clothing, home textiles, and budget-conscious consumers seeking versatile and durable fabric options.
